Simplified Explanation:
The image forming apparatus described in the patent application includes a primary transfer unit that can be attached and detached. This unit has a mechanism that controls the contact and separation of primary transfer rollers with photoreceptor drums.
Key Features and Innovation:
- Primary transfer unit with attachable and detachable capability
- Contact and separation mechanism for primary transfer rollers
- Arm members, link member, cam member, and first grip in the mechanism
- Cam member rotates to move the link member between color and monochrome positions
- User-operated first grip to release all primary transfer rollers from photoreceptor drums

Original Abstract Submitted
an image forming apparatus includes a primary transfer unit that is attachable and detachable. the primary transfer unit includes a contact and separation mechanism that causes primary transfer rollers to come into contact with and separate from photoreceptor drums . the contact and separation mechanism includes a plurality of arm members , a link member , a cam member , and a first grip . in the contact and separation mechanism, the cam member rotates by receiving a driving force from a drive source to cause the link member to reciprocate to a color position and a monochrome position, and the link member is moved to a release position by a user by using the first grip to cause all of the primary transfer rollers to separate from the photoreceptor drums.
